Overall
Sentiment is sharply divided by generation. The B8.5 (supercharged V6) and B9/B9.5 (turbocharged V6) generations receive generally positive feedback from long-term owners, who praise the driving experience, comfort, and timeless styling. However, these generations are associated with several known, potentially expensive mechanical issues.
Best version to buy
Insufficient owner data available to declare a single "best" version. For the B9/B9.5 generation (2018-2024), the Sportback body style is frequently mentioned for its superior practicality.

Overall
Mixed to positive sentiment, with a clear distinction between engine variants. The 3.3L twin-turbo V6 (TT) models are widely praised for their strong acceleration, smooth power delivery, and compelling value proposition as a sporty, practical liftback. Owners report high satisfaction with the car's unique styling, engaging driving dynamics, and spacious, feature-rich interior.
Best version to buy
3.3L Twin-Turbo V6 GT models (GT, GT1, GT2). The V6 engine is consistently highlighted as transformative, providing the power and responsiveness that defines the car's sporty character.

Which has better fuel economy, the Audi S5 or the Kia Stinger?
The Audi S5 is more fuel-efficient on paper: 7.5-7.9 L/100km combined versus 11.8-11.9 L/100km for the Kia Stinger, based on the best-equipped catalogued version of each.
